#2a2c16 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#2a2c16 is composed of 16.5% red, 17.3% green and 8.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 4.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 50% yellow and 82.7% black. It has a hue angle of 65.5 degrees, a saturation of 33.3% and a lightness of 12.9%. #2a2c16 color hex could be obtained by blending #54582c with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#2a2c16
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050502 is the darkest color, while #fafbf7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#2a2c16
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#222220 is the less saturated color, while #3b4002 is the most saturated one.
